SPECS:
  • 15.6" FHD (1920x1080) 16:9, 120 Hz, 250-nits, 45% NTSC, Anti-glare, IPS DIsplay, Free-Sync, DC dimmer
  • AMD Ryzen 5 5600H (6C / 12T, 3.3 / 4.2GHz, 3MB L2 / 16MB L3)
  • NVIDIA GeForce RTX 3060 6GB GDDR6, Boost Clock 1425 / 1702MHz, TGP 130W
  • 1x 8GB SO-DIMM DDR4-3200 (Two DDR4 SO-DIMM slots, dual-channel capable)
  • 512GB SSD M.2 2280 PCIe 3.0x4 NVMe
  • Wi-Fi 6 11ax, 2x2 + BT5.1
  • Windows 11 Home 64, English
  • 4-Zone RGB Backlit, English (US)
  • HD 720p with E-camera Shutter
  • Stereo speakers, 2W x2, Nahimic Audio
  • 60Whr Battery
  • 300W Slim Tip (3-pin)
  • 2.4 kg (5.3 lbs)
  • PC + ABS (Top), PC + ABS (Bottom)
  • Model: 82JU00N5US
  • Ports:
    • 4x USB 3.2 Gen 1
    • 2x USB-C 3.2 Gen 2
    • 1x HDMI 2.1
    • 1x Ethernet (RJ-45)
    • 1x Headphone / microphone combo jack (3.5mm)
    • 1x Power connector

Quote from hosser :
Because specs aren't everything. Cooling, build quality, screen resolution and refresh rates..etc play a big part in price VS performance.
Sure I know it plays a part, but still, this one only have 5600h (6 cores), bad screen (45% ntsc color gamut), and only 8gb ram. It deserves to be cheaper than the competition when there's so much compromise in the specs department.

The laptop market prices as a whole is objectively bad for now because nvidia has stated the oversupply of the 30 series GPU, plus in less than 20 days the ethereum will move to proof of stake, where miners will flood the market with used GPU, driving prices down even more. When GPU gets so cheap, demand for gaming laptops like this will lessen because many potential buyer will be interested to build a pc instead, causing a drop in price as well on the laptop side.

If you need a laptop now, the gigabyte aorus for $1250 is the only decent deal i see, where the cpu is great, the price is on par with usual deal prices, and the build quality aren't that far off legion as aorus is the premium tier of gigabyte.
